#d9bfbe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d9bfbe is composed of 85.1% red, 74.9%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12% magenta, 12.4%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 2.2 degrees, a saturation of 26.2% and a lightness of 79.8%. #d9bfbe color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b37f7d.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#d9bfbe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090605 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d9bfbe

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cdcaca is the less saturated color, while #fd9e9a is the most saturated one.
